Kipnasko Subsector/summary
Kipnasko, subsector N of Blaskon, contains 23 worlds with an estimated combined population of 7 billion, a per capita income of Cr4,094, and a total economy of BCr31,124. These worlds originate an interstellar trade of BCr441 through 15 starports (3 Class A, 7 Class B, 4 Class C, 1 Class D) employing 72,480 people. Driving this interstellar trade are two Agricultural (Ag) worlds, three Non-Agricultural (Na) worlds, three Pre-Agricultural (Pa) worlds, three Pre-Industrial (Pi) worlds, two Rich (Ri) worlds, and no Industrial (In) worlds. The average technology level is 5 (with most between 1 and 10). The highest technology level is 13 at Spipaaa (Blaskon 1534).
Kipnasko, subsector N of Blaskon, contains 31 stars and 271 identified planets; 16 monostellar systems, six binary systems, one trinary system, and no systems with four or more stars. 17 of the 23 systems (73%) have native gas giants. There are two Asteroid (As) belts, three Desert (De) worlds, no Garden (Ga) worlds, no Ice-capped (Ic) worlds, seven Poor (Po) worlds, three Vacuum (Va) worlds, and one Water (Wa) or Ocean (Oc) world.
Kipnasko has an estimated population of 7 billion distributed across one High population (Hi) world, three Moderate population (Ph) worlds, four Non-industrial (Ni) worlds, four Low population (Lo) worlds, and eight Barren (Ba) worlds. The highest population world is Kipnasko (Blaskon 1433). The population consists primarily of 2 sophont groups including one native sophont.
